Q: Is 12,763,577 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 12,763,577 is a composite number.

Why is 12,763,577 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 12,763,577 can be evenly divided by 1 151 181 467 27,331 70,517 84,527 and 12,763,577, with no remainder.

Since 12,763,577 cannot be divided by just 1 and 12,763,577, it is a composite number.
